If $M_1$ and $M_2$ are $mol. wt.$ of $Al(OH)_3$ and $H_3PO_3$, find their equivalent wt. in following reaction :

$Al{(OH)_3} + 2{H_3}P{O_3} \to Al(OH){({H_2}P{O_3})_2} + 2{H_2}O$

  • A
    $\frac{M_1}{3},\frac{M_2}{3}$
  • B
    $\frac{M_1}{3},\frac{M_2}{2}$
  • $\frac{M_1}{2},\frac{M_2}{1}$
  • D
    $\frac{M_1}{2},\frac{M_2}{2}$

Answer

Correct option: C.
$\frac{M_1}{2},\frac{M_2}{1}$
c
$2\,'{\text{OH'}}$ replaced; Acidity $=2$

$\mathrm{E}_{\mathrm{Al}(\mathrm{OF})_{3}}=\frac{\mathrm{M}_{1}}{2}$

$1\,'{\text{OH'}}$ replaced, Basicity $=1$

$\mathrm{E}_{\mathrm{H_3} \mathrm{PO}_{3}}=\frac{\mathrm{M}_{2}}{1}$
